A Federal Firearms License (FFL) can be a very complicated license to get. Not only are you dealing with Federal bureaucracy, but you have to pass extensive background checks as well a personal one-on-one examination with an ATF agent in order to personally satisfy them that you are familiar with gun laws, Federal, state, and local regulations, are zoned properly, and are actually going to engage in business.